Great acting and very funny for a film mostly set in one house, well worth a watch
Watched this not expecting much, but i was really pleasantly surprised.
Laura and Ryan meet at a nightclub, and after an awkward exchange at the bar, we then jump to their second date. They both receive different, but equally terrible advice from their friends about how to seduce each other...
The two main characters, played by Mackay and Roach, are such likeable characters, i found myself willing them on, and cringeing every time there was a false start for them. They both play the awkwardness so well, nd with the fringe characters (especially Tom Bell's Adam, a housemate whom both Ryan and his other housemate Dan have never learned the name of), providing additional laughs, this is a great comedy.
Undoubtedly cringeworth in places, but without malice, i found myself rooting for them, even with everything else that gets thrown their way on this one night, interspersed with flashbacks to their first drunken encounter.
All in all, this is a good comedy with solid performances all round, and a last minute twist that helps add a new element to the already tricky and clumsy night that Ryan and Laura have both experienced

This is a personal favorite so I'll give it a 10 - since I'd love to watch it again! It's a spot on 2nd (or 1st...) date experience for us awkward but funny people. The acting is phenomenal and it has scenes that are so cringe but lovable at the same time! I go "oh no you didn't!" from one second to looking starry eyed and giggling like a school girl the next. And I love George MacKay and Alexandra Roach, they are such an attractive couple in this movie. The chemistry is definitely there! Greatly underrated at the moment. If you like British humor and have a sweet spot for everyday romance - you'll enjoy this.
